Transaction 97741959948ab08bd8bdfd631f6b1fb57a7589f582f74c4afc3dbecb6e27ac66

1 Input
2 Outputs
  • 97741959948ab08bd8bdfd631f6b1fb57a7589f582f74c4afc3dbecb6e27ac66:0
  • value  1679960
    address  1J7giePTocq3jgtSxVKgeHLKMknf9pZ3au
  • 97741959948ab08bd8bdfd631f6b1fb57a7589f582f74c4afc3dbecb6e27ac66:1
  • value  645643617
    address  39WFvAEK1sLiSgweD3KmLw2BL89nGStqwB